Re: 1100 PISTONS IN 1000 BLOCK

#17

Post by Old Fogey »

The simple answer to this is - don't. The 1000 sleeves are only about 5mm thick so you would be left with a sleeve about 3mm. There is not enough alloy around that thickness (thinness?) of sleeve to support it in my opinion. The 1100 has more plus the 5mm sleeve
